Product details
The book describes the historical origins and the path to a revolutionary type of wonder weapons. Building on the inventions of IG Farben in the form of nitrogen synthesis, synthetic rubber production, and coal hydrogenation, it narrates how it was possible to develop a new form of energy generation that represented a kind of philosopher's stone. Germany, as is well known, was striving for absolute self-sufficiency in its raw material and energy supply during the Third Reich. Since it was too risky to achieve this self-sufficiency solely based on domestic coal, solutions were sought early on to create a second pillar for this purpose. The book also attempts to illustrate the problems faced by important researchers such as Bergius and Tropsch. Friedrich Bergius filed a patent for coal hydrogenation as early as 1913, but it was not until the 1930s, 20 years later, that this technology was realized on a large scale. It also seeks to analyze how industrial research enabled the achievement of such an ambitious goal. Based on rigorous scientific investigations pursued in industrial research at that time, it was possible to break away from the entrenched structures, particularly in aircraft construction, and to forge entirely new paths. Accordingly, the final departure from the aluminum semi-shell construction to the welded titanium structure occurred, which is only represented in current history books about 25 years later. Furthermore, it demonstrates how it was possible to move away from conventional aircraft propulsion systems. Additionally, this book describes in great detail the technical design of disc-shaped stratospheric aircraft and their counterpart, the American rocket A-16.
